
Deadlines:
• Abstract submission: January 16th, 2010
• Full text submission: March 16th, 2010
The Ghana Physical Education & Sport Thinktank invites you to submit a presentation proposal for the 2010 GPES Conference to be held in Ghana at the Alisa Hotel in Accra from July 29th to 31st 2010. Conference programming will be based primarily on this Call for Proposals, bringing innovative ideas and research to Physical Education & Sport faculty, researchers, practitioners, and students (graduate and undergraduate).
There are a variety of ways to present your innovative ideas and research:
• Lecture with one or more presenters
• Demonstration or poster session
• Active participation presentation
• Interactive discussion and round tables
• Panel discussion & more
GPES Thinktank encourages the presentation of graduate student research as a "work in progress" or a finished study. If we have enough graduate student proposals, we will schedule a time slot to feature graduate student poster presentations so they can receive feedback and interact with faculty and practitioners from all over the world.
Theme : New directions in physical education and sport
Areas :
• Standards-based curriculum
• Regular physical activity and health
• Active living and healthy-lifestyle promotion
• Time to learn, scope and sequence, and curriculum alignment
• Assessment practices in physical education and sport
• Continuing development in teaching and teacher education
• Physical education and sport for special populations
• Effective educational sports organization and management models
• Management of sports in educational institutions
• Marketing, promotion and journalism in physical education and sport
Abstracts & Full Texts:
Abstracts will be peer-reviewed. Full text of accepted abstracts will be peer-reviewed and published in the Ghana Physical Activity & Sports Journal. Contributors should limit abstracts to 300 words. Full text should be limited to twelve pages, double-spaced and to include references, tables and charts.
